About the role
Sugarman Health and Wellbeing are looking for a compassionate Healthcare Assistant within the Weymouth/Bridport area. You will be caring for a paediatric client, needing support with Tracheostomies, PEG Feeding, Epilepsy & more. You will be a champion in their care, helping to build a supportive environment for our service user. Knowledge of Cerebral Palsy & Tissue Viability is useful, but not essential as there will be full training provided throughout the process.
